The Northern Lights yacht is one of the most comfortable and versatile cruise vessels in Boston Harbor and is modeled after 1920s-style New England steamships. At 115 feet in length, it features six bathrooms and provides ample seating throughout the ship for up to 149 passengers. Built for taking groups of people on spectacular sightseeing adventures, she is the perfect vessel for taking groups of friends and family out to see the harbor. In December, cruise through the harbor on the yacht Manhattan, designed in the style of the motor yachts used by the wealthy elite in the early 20th century. Relax on this gorgeous, buff-hulled, 80-foot yacht, which offers elegance and comfort wrapped in turn-of-the-century tradition. She is equipped with teak decks and mahogany trim. Her spectacular cabin features an all-glass observatory, cushioned seating, and conversation-friendly tables, all of which provide you and your guests with stunning panoramic views in a heated cabin for festive holiday cruising.Includes
